Tamil Nadu Assembly Election 2026 Dates LIVE: Election Commission to announce polls schedule shortly; check key updates


Tamil Nadu Assembly Election Schedule: Tamil Nadu and the Union Territory Puducherry are set to hold the 2026 Assembly Elections along with three more states, with the Election Commission of India (ECI) on Sunday set to announce the schedule of the polls later today.

Elections will be held for the 234 seats of the Tamil Nadu Assembly with incumbent chief minster MK Stalin-led Secular Progressive Alliance seeking a second consecutive term pitted against the BJP-AIADMK-led National Democratic Alliance.

In the 2021 Tamil Nadu Assembly Elections, the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am (DMK) won with 133 seats. All India Anna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am (AIADMK) followed with 66 seats. Congress stood at 18 seats. The state saw a voter turnout of 76.6 per cent.

Prior to that, in the 2016 Tamil Nadu Assembly Elections, AIADMK took the lead with 134 seats, DMK won 89 seats, followed by Congress at 8 seats. The voter turnout was 73.6 per cent.
